Transaction 66e00a91a590f3c1b577e4a0396a5e7a5239bcf9a22eb1c10c099b1f2e0fa429

1 Input
2 Outputs
  • 66e00a91a590f3c1b577e4a0396a5e7a5239bcf9a22eb1c10c099b1f2e0fa429:0
  • value  3847371
    address  3F785XoTVouCHE3dPTxUq9YD2zTREGYoG5
  • 66e00a91a590f3c1b577e4a0396a5e7a5239bcf9a22eb1c10c099b1f2e0fa429:1
  • value  4520000
    address  32SmyKCzNFTJGg3t5YMPqfrCcxHE3Vys3Y